In a match that featured a defensive prowess unlike any other, Moreirense fell short to Sporting CP in this exciting encounter for the Primeira Liga. The final score reflected the non-negotiable dominance of Sporting, as they solidly amassed two goals and held Moreirense scoreless throughout the 90-minute play.

In a frenzied start of the first half, Sporting CP opened the floodgates in the second minute of the first half, confounding the home squad's tightly knit backline. This momentum was carried back at the 22nd minute when they doubled the lead with a blistering strike, thereby stamping their dominance early on in the game.

An analysis of the match statistics reveals that Sporting CP maximized their opportunities around the corner flag. Their three corner kicks, compared to Moreirense's sole attempt, highlight the away side's offensive pressure throughout the match.

Interestingly, there was a significant disparity in fouls committed between both sides. Moreirense, struggling to keep pace with Sporting CP, committed seven fouls, demonstrating their frustration and lack of control during much of the game. On the contrary, Sporting CP executed a more disciplined approach, committing only three fouls. Remarkably, despite this high-energy play, both teams ended the game without a single booking, suggesting a match deeply contested but within the boundaries of fair play.

Sporting CP's offside call paints another picture—the home side's defensive line maintained its shape, keeping a high line and catching the forward-facing players of Sporting CP off guard on one occasion. Conversely, Moreirense was notably absent from any offside infractions, marking their disciplined approach in the forward areas but a lack of penetration, evident from their lack of goals scored.

In summary, Sporting CP's early goals in the first half, combined with their pressure evidenced by corner kicks and solid discipline, earned them a significant 2-0 victory against Moreirense.
